Description

Denier from Hungary. Issued from 1205 to 1235. Struck in Silver. Measures 17 mm and weighs 0.5 g.

Obverse
Crowned bust facing between two towers, star, crescent and circle above
Reverse
Circles in place of legend. Bastion between two towers on arch, branch between two circles above, leaf below
